Output 5c59431535e59646bff7fc8329e625b97c6ee1aac7f9f965fda8225cb22b0e44:1

value
510146505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42847d1cde708fae21091ddcad961b53635e4982 OP_EQUAL
address
MDxsYZwakAH9gqgdVvcqiMbTSzmNhoCpKD
transaction
5c59431535e59646bff7fc8329e625b97c6ee1aac7f9f965fda8225cb22b0e44
spent
true